Wanda Kay Lineberry, 85, of Pendleton, is set to be celebrated and remembered on a bittersweet day-February 24, 2025, which was also her birthday. Wanda was born on February 24, 1940, to Edward Bowen Hallowell and Goldie Mae (Shull) Hallowell.
She married her best friend, David Lineberry, on April 2, 1966, and together they built a beautiful life filled with love, laughter, and an endless supply of delicious desserts made by Wanda herself. She earned her bachelor's degree from Anderson University and master's degree from Ball State University in education and dedicated many years to teaching at Anderson Community Schools before retiring.
Family and friends, especially her retired teacher colleagues, will remember Wanda as a nurturing and caring soul. She had a knack for bringing people together around the dinner table, always ready with their favorite meals. Wanda also enjoyed watching birds, tending to her flower garden, and sharing her beloved treats. In the last twenty five years she was happiest being present in her grandchildrens lives, supporting them in any activity or event they were involved with.
Wanda is survived by her husband, David Lineberry; Daughter, Cheryl (spouse, Matthew) Likens; Grandchildren Abigail Lohman, Riley Lohman, Taylor (spouse, Jeric) Tumang, Shelby (spouse, Walter) DeDoncker, and Madison Likens; Brother-in-law Russell Lineberry, She is also survived by five nieces and five nephews (one deceased).
She was preceded in death by her parents, and brothers, David and George Hallowell.
